Three veterans from World War Two were at St Ninian's High School yesterday, for a special assembly.
As part of Armistice Week, history teacher Andrew Wilkinson arranged for an actor to come over and deliver a powerful 20 minute monologue, based on the experiences of a soldier in the First World War.
The veterans, Hector Duff, Albert Fair and Harry Bacon all told Manx Radio of the importance of keeping younger generations aware of the sacrifices made in the two conflicts.
